    Event Description:
    Legislative Roundtable provides a setting for dialogue to take place on public policy issues and gives public agency staff, elected officials, their staff and businesses an opportunity to network. The meeting includes a guest speaker on a public sector topic and regular updates from our local cities, agencies, and elected officials.

    Staff members provide brief reports from their prospective agencies to inform each other and members of the chamber of upcoming events or other items of interest.

    Amy Commans has been member of the Conejo Valley for over four decades. As a proud and diverse community leader, Amy has dedicated herself to a career in hospitality spanning over 30 years. Commans served as the General Manager of the Westlake Village Inn for over 23 years and followed as General Manager with Luxe Hotels in Los Angeles before joining the Los Robles Hospital team in 2016.

    Commans was awarded “Manager of the Year “by the San Fernando Business Journal, “Woman of the Year” by the Greater Conejo Valley Chamber and most recently awarded the “North Star Award”, the National Court of Honor for volunteers who have made a significant contribution to Scouting. She currently resides proudly on several boards representing Amy’s steadfast commitment to community relations, academic and philanthropic excellence as can be seen in her tenured board member appointments to the American Heart Association, Alzheimer’s Association, Safe Passage, Senior Concerns, Support for the Kids, Pepperdine University, and Medical Explorer 911 Post.

    Amy is thrilled to be at Los Robles Health System, back in the community she loves so much, serving in a position of leadership and great purpose.
